Git 是现代软件开发中不可或缺的版本控制工具,它帮助开发者高效地管理代码变更,并支持多人协作。掌握 Git 的核心功能,能够显著提升团队的工作效率。
AI绘图结果,仅供参考
初始化仓库是使用 Git 的第一步。通过 `git init` 命令,可以在项目目录中创建一个新的 Git 仓库。之后,使用 `git add` 将文件添加到暂存区,再用 `git commit` 提交更改,形成版本记录。
在团队协作中,分支策略尤为重要。通常,主分支(如 `main` 或 `master`)用于发布稳定版本,而开发分支(如 `dev`)用于日常开发。开发者在自己的分支上工作,完成后再合并到主分支。
拉取和推送操作是协作的基础。使用 `git pull` 获取远程仓库的最新代码,避免冲突;通过 `git push` 将本地提交推送到远程仓库,确保团队成员可以获取最新的更改。
冲突解决是协作中常见的问题。当多人修改同一文件时,Git 会标记冲突,需要手动合并代码。良好的沟通和频繁的拉取操作可以减少冲突的发生。
掌握 Git 的基本操作只是开始,深入理解其工作原理和高级功能,如变基、重写历史等,能进一步提升协作效率。合理使用 Git,能让团队开发更加顺畅和高效。